Quản lý các tập tin PDF lớn hoặc lưu trữ tài liệu doanh nghiệp? Với Aspose.PDF.Plugin Splitter cho .NET, bạn có thể lập trình phân chia hàng trăm hoặc hàng ngàn PDF thành các trang cá nhân hoặc tùy chỉnh ranges—tốt nhất cho hồ sơ kỹ thuật số, khám phá điện tử, hoặc tự động hóa dòng công việc.
Giới thiệu
Quản lý bộ sưu tập lớn các tài liệu PDF thường đòi hỏi các công cụ hiệu quả để xử lý các nhiệm vụ như chia tệp thành các bộ phận nhỏ hơn. Điều này đặc biệt đúng trong các kịch bản như lưu trữ kỹ thuật số, quá trình phát hiện pháp lý, và các hoạt động CNTT doanh nghiệp nơi quản lý hàng trăm hoặc hàng ngàn PDF cùng một lúc trở thành một nhu cầu.
Trong bài viết này, chúng tôi sẽ khám phá cách sử dụng Aspose.PDF.Plugin Splitter cho .NET để tự động hóa quá trình phân chia số lượng lớn các tệp PDF thành các trang cá nhân hoặc chuỗi tùy chỉnh.
Batch Scripting: Chia tất cả PDF trong một thư mục
Để bắt đầu, chúng ta hãy xem làm thế nào bạn có thể thiết lập một kịch bản để tự động chia tất cả các tập tin PDF trong một thư mục cụ thể thành các trang cá nhân hoặc chuỗi tùy chỉnh.
Performance & Automation Mẹo
Để đảm bảo việc xử lý gói của bạn hoạt động một cách mịn màng và hiệu quả, hãy xem xét các mẹo sau:
- Batch Size: Mặc dù không có giới hạn mã hóa cứng về số lượng tệp bạn có thể xử lý cùng một lúc, nó là khuyến khích để sử dụng kích thước thư mục hợp lý (ví dụ, các gói 500-1000) cho bộ nhớ và ổn định I/O.
- Parallelism: Để thông qua nhanh hơn, sử dụng các nhiệm vụ đa mối đe dọa hoặc không đồng bộ trên phần cứng hiện đại. Tuy nhiên, hãy cẩn thận về các ổ đĩa / CPU có thể trong các giai đoạn thử nghiệm.
- File Name: Sử dụng tên cơ sở cộng với số trang hoặc phần để đảm bảo tổ chức rõ ràng và khả năng theo dõi các tập tin chia rẽ.
- Logging: Thực hiện logging cho mỗi tập tin / trang được xử lý để hỗ trợ trong quá trình khôi phục lỗi và kiểm toán.
Sử dụng Cases
Tính năng hữu ích của bộ phân chia PDF mở rộng qua các kịch bản khác nhau:
- Digital Archive: Việc chia các tập tin tài liệu được quét làm cho chúng dễ dàng hơn để chỉ định và quản lý trong các tệp kỹ thuật số.
- E-discovery: Việc thu thập hàng loạt các trang có liên quan là rất quan trọng cho các quá trình đánh giá pháp lý, đảm bảo rằng chỉ các tài liệu cần thiết được kiểm tra.
- Enterprise IT: Chỉ phân phối các phần PDF có liên quan cho các nhóm hoặc khách hàng làm tăng hiệu quả và giảm quá tải dữ liệu.
Những câu hỏi thường gặp
**Q: Có giới hạn kích thước hoặc số file nào không?**A: No—the plugin xử lý các gói rất lớn. Đối với các trường hợp cực đoan, xem xét phá vỡ input vào subfolders hoặc chạy nhiều gói công việc liên tục.
**Q: Làm thế nào tôi có thể tự động đặt tên tùy chỉnh cho các tệp chia?**A: Sử dụng tên cơ bản của PDF cộng với một suffix (_Page_#
, hoặc tên phần) như thể hiện trong ví dụ kịch bản của chúng tôi ở trên.
**Q: Tôi có thể chia các PDF được mã hóa hoặc bảo vệ bằng mật khẩu không?**A: Có, bạn có thể cung cấp mật khẩu cần thiết trong các tùy chọn plugin khi cần, đảm bảo xử lý an toàn của các tài liệu được bảo vệ.
Kết luận
Tự động phân chia tập tin PDF bằng cách sử dụng Aspose.PDF.Plugin Splitter for .NET cung cấp một giải pháp mạnh mẽ để quản lý lưu trữ tài liệu lớn một cách hiệu quả.Bằng cách làm theo các hướng dẫn và lời khuyên được trình bày trong bài viết này, bạn có thể làm nhanh dòng công việc của bạn và đảm bảo rằng các quá trình quản trị PDF của mình là cả hiệu lực và quy mô.